Brilliant Blue G (CBBG) is a member of the Coomassie dye family and is commonly used in analytical biochemistry to stain proteins in SDS-PAGE and BN-PAGE. CBBG is a useful component in the Bradford Method, a dye-binding protein assay employed to determine protein concentration in a given solution. CBBG can exist in three forms: a cation (red form with maximum absorbance at 470 nm), a neutral form (green with maximum at 650 nm), and an anionic form (blue with maximum at 595 nm). The anionic form initiates a stable complex with basic amino acid residues, mainly arginine and aromatic amino acids. Although the anionic form exists in negligible concentrations at the assay reaction mixture's pH, the protein-binding shifts the equilibrium toward its formation. Recent research reveals CBBG as a P2X7 (P2X purinoceptor 7: P2RX7) antagonist and suggests that it exhibits neuroprotective properties in rat spinal cord cells.
